BACKGROUND:
PhotoVu manufactured high-end ($1500) digital picture frames from 2004 until they ceased production in 2010. Their web site (PhotoVu.com) is still up and running and provides downloads for repair manuals and their last software update. Their G1 frames consisted of a 19" IPS LCD (178º view) mated to an VIA EPIA ML6000 fan-less, mini-ITX motherboard, beautifully wrapped in the customer's choice of various hardwood frame and matt boards. Networked, either hard-wired or USB wireless stick, each frame has it's own IP address and on-board software for running the frame. The frame's software integrates with whatever photo management software you are running on your home computer (iPhoto, Photoshop Elements, etc.) and the ability to change various options for the frame (schedule, photo display timing, transition, background, etc) and adding photos to the frame's playlist is as simple as typing in the frame's IP address in your browser and making the changes. The PhotoVu frame also accepts and displays photos directly from USB flash drives and USB hard drives if you don't want to network it and use the integrated photo management software.

WHAT I DID SO FAR:
I took the frame apart (WTF? drilling out 18 rivets holding the LCD faceplate to the rear enclosure) and lifted up the LCD panel and faceplate. I immediately noticed there were two external black AC power adapter bricks along with the motherboard mounted within the rear enclosure. Connecting the frame's grounded plug to a wall outlet resulted in only one of the power adapter's green LED lighting up. The other power adapter had a faint glow to the LED and a clicking sound could be heard. The power light on the motherboard lit up, but the power light for the LCD panel card did not. The bad power adapter was connected to the LCD panel. The good power adapter to the motherboard. After removing the bad power adapter, I located an exact replacement #AD-1250B (INPUT - 100-240VAC 0.8A 50-60Hg, OUTPUT - 12V - 4.17A) and put that in, hoping for a "too-easy-to-be-true" solution to the frame's problem. I did crack open the plastic case of the bad power adapter and there was a light brown liquid that had leaked from a large capacitor and dried over much of the insides.
With the new power adapter installed, the blue power light for the LCD came on, but it was continuously flashing and the LCD screen was still black. I did check the screen in a dark room with a flashlight and could see no image. While I was googling "flashing blue power light on 19" LCD" and reading various online comments about capacitors that eventually led me to this forum, the LCD powered up (after about 20 minutes). The frame's software also loaded and the frame's first default photo displayed. I inserted a USB flash drive with a few photos into one of the USB ports and those photos began to display as a slideshow too.
There is a small push-button switch on the exterior of the enclosure that gives access to an on-screen, 10-option menu for things like powering the frame down, turning the display off, restart, reset to factory defaults, software update, etc). This switch was working as I was able to turn the display off and on and also power down the frame. Powering down the frame with the button resulted in the LCD light changing from bright blue to a bright orange-red. I was also able to immediately power the frame on again with this button.
BUT ALAS… after 10 minutes of use the LCD went black again and the bright blue power light turned to a dimmer red & blue light. Figuring it might be bad capacitors on the video board (although none of them are domed, but one has a very slight yellow stain on the vent X and another as a slight yellow tinge where the capacitor's outer jacket touches the vent top) , I ordered a full set of replacements. I have not installed the new capacitors yet.
I own a 40 Watt soldering iron, electrical solder, solder sucker, and a Digital Capacitance Meter. I also have access to a Multimeter.
CURRENT SYMPTOMS:
After the frame as been off for a while (cools down?), I can plug the frame in to a wall outlet and the LCD power light will come on and continuously flash blue for about 20 minutes and then the LCD powers up, the frame's software loads and the first photo displays (but not the rest of the photos in the slideshow). I can then immediately unplug, then plug in the power cord again and this time the LCD will immediately power up (solid blue light), the software loads and it will run/display the complete photo slide show until it eventually shuts off after 10 minutes. The LCD stays on for only 10 minutes and then goes black and the power light turns from a bright blue to a less bright red & blue. The external push button switch does nothing at this time. If I unplug and then plug in the power cord again (immediately after the LCD goes black), the LCD power light glows a bright orange-red. The external push button switch does nothing at this time also. A quick peek inside the frame's enclosure shows that the LED light on both power adapters are on (bright green) and the power light located on the motherboard is also on.
All the capacitors are Fujicon, Those on the video board are all 16V 105ºC RM, in the following quanties/sizes (1) 470uf, (2) 220 uf, (2) 100 uf, and (4) 10 uf. The only capacitor on the inverter board is a 220uf 25V 105ºC RM.
